PeakSpan Capital, a prominent growth equity firm headquartered in the United States, focuses on investing in software and technology-enabled businesses. Founded in 2015, the firm has quickly established itself as a key player in the venture capital landscape, with a strong emphasis on identifying and nurturing high-potential companies across various sectors. With a strategic presence in major operational regions, PeakSpan Capital is dedicated to providing tailored financial support and expertise to its portfolio companies. The firm’s unique approach combines deep industry knowledge with a commitment to fostering long-term growth, making it a preferred partner for innovative enterprises. Notable achievements include successful investments in leading software companies, positioning PeakSpan Capital as a trusted name in the growth equity space.
